This is a short graphic novel written by Neil Gaiman, and illustrated by Dave McKean. When this was originally published in 1987, it was in Black & White; This is the first American color edtion. A narrator tells how a small child in Portsmouth is taken by his father to be treated by an Osteopath who once was employed by Al Capone. The nature of the narrator's relationship with his father, the tales the osteopath tells, and the disturbing events that follow are partially obscured by the narrator's imperfect recall of things he was not old enough to fully comprehend at the time.
